Innovator U.S. Equity Power Buffer ETF – July (BATS:PJUL) Sees Significant Drop in Short Interest

Innovator U.S. Equity Power Buffer ETF – July (BATS:PJULGet Free Report) was the recipient of a large decrease in short interest in the month of August. As of August 14th, there was short interest totaling 38,763 shares, a decrease of 42.3% from the July 30th total of 67,192 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 67,674 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.6 days. Currently, 0.2% of the company’s stock are sold short.

Innovator U.S. Equity Power Buffer ETF – July Company Profile

The Innovator S&P 500 Power Buffer ETF — July (PJUL)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the S&P 500 index. The fund aims for specific buffered losses and capped gains on the S&P 500 over a specific holdings period. The actively-managed fund holds options and collateral. PJUL was launched on Aug 8, 2018 and is managed by Innovator.
